One simple tip for saving money is to buy discounted items. Forget about your attachment to specific brands and instead buy what you have a coupon for. For example, if you typically buy Tide detergent but have a coupon for three dollars off of Gain detergent, go with Gain and save the green.
Carry an envelope with you at all times. Put store receipts and things like business cards in it. It’s a great way to capture these items in a safe place to record them later on. It will be good to have them on hand, so that you can verify all the charges on your credit card statement and contest any that are incorrect.
If you are struggling with very old debts, educate yourself on when they expire. Find out if the statute of limitations on your debt has passed, and don’t pay a collector who tries to collect time-barred debt.

To keep yourself from splurging and wasting your savings, give yourself a cash allowance. You can use your cash allowance to treat yourself with things like eating out, new shoes or a book you want, but limit yourself to your allowance. This way, you can have small treats without causing big damage.
